Output 63d1c2fae90b772b5f0bdbfa794a749af1c6d52d4dec0591c72b420d59b595e8:0

value
1806615
script pubkey
OP_0 OP_PUSHBYTES_20 ddcc39934f6af2e71cba056cf30217ffd8e9ac74
address
bc1qmhxrny60dteww896q4k0xqshllvwntr5lsqqsh
transaction
63d1c2fae90b772b5f0bdbfa794a749af1c6d52d4dec0591c72b420d59b595e8